About Mumbai (BOM)

Mumbai, the bustling metropolis on India's west coast, is a city of contrasts and an exciting destination for travelers from the United Kingdom. Known for its vibrant culture, historical landmarks, and as the heart of Bollywood, Mumbai offers a unique blend of tradition and modernity. This city, once a collection of seven islands, has grown into India's financial and commercial hub, making it a melting pot of cultures and experiences.

Best Time to Visit

The ideal time to visit Mumbai is from November to February when the weather is cooler and more pleasant, perfect for sightseeing and outdoor activities. This period also coincides with several festivals, such as Diwali and Christmas, offering a festive atmosphere. Avoid the monsoon season from June to September, as heavy rains can disrupt travel plans.

Getting There

Chhatrapati Shivaji Maharaj International Airport (BOM) serves as Mumbai's primary international gateway. There are numerous flights to Mumbai from the United Kingdom, with direct connections from London Heathrow and other major UK airports. Airlines such as British Airways, Air India, and Virgin Atlantic offer frequent services. Ensure you have a valid visa before traveling; UK citizens can apply for an e-visa online, which is convenient and quick.

Where to Stay

Mumbai offers a wide range of accommodation options to suit all budgets. For luxury stays, consider the iconic Taj Mahal Palace Hotel or the contemporary St. Regis Mumbai. Mid-range travelers might enjoy the Trident Nariman Point or The Leela Mumbai. Budget-conscious visitors can find comfortable options like the Residency Hotel or the Gordon House Hotel. Popular areas for tourists include Colaba, Marine Drive, and Juhu.

Must-See Places

Mumbai is brimming with must-see attractions:
• The Gateway of India - A historic arch monument overlooking the Arabian Sea.
• Marine Drive - A scenic promenade perfect for evening strolls.
• Chhatrapati Shivaji Maharaj Vastu Sangrahalaya - A premier museum showcasing India's rich history.
• Elephanta Caves - Ancient rock-cut temples on Elephanta Island.
• Bollywood Tour - Get a behind-the-scenes look at India's film industry.
• Haji Ali Dargah - A stunning mosque and tomb located on an islet.

Local Transportation

Getting around Mumbai is relatively easy with various transportation options. From the airport, you can take pre-paid taxis or app-based cabs like Uber and Ola. The city's suburban railway network is extensive but can be crowded during peak hours. BEST buses and auto-rickshaws are also viable options for shorter distances. For a more comfortable experience, consider hiring a private car for the day.

Food & Dining

Mumbai's culinary scene is diverse and exciting. Must-try dishes include:
• Vada Pav - A spicy potato fritter in a bun, often called the Indian burger.
• Pav Bhaji - A buttery vegetable mash served with soft bread rolls.
• Bhel Puri - A tangy and spicy puffed rice snack.
• Seafood - Fresh catches like pomfret and prawns are local favorites.
For fine dining, visit restaurants like The Table, Bombay Canteen, and Wasabi by Morimoto. Street food enthusiasts should head to places like Juhu Beach and Chowpatty for an authentic experience.

Practical Travel Tips

• Currency: The Indian Rupee (INR) is the local currency. ATMs are widely available, and credit cards are accepted at most establishments.
• Language: While Hindi and Marathi are the primary languages, English is widely spoken and understood.
• Safety: Mumbai is generally safe for tourists, but it's wise to stay vigilant, especially in crowded areas.
• Apps: Download apps like Zomato for restaurant reviews, Ola and Uber for transportation, and Google Maps for navigation.

About Stuttgart (STR)

Being a capital city of Baden-Württemberg, Germany, Stuttgart is spread across a variety of hills, valleys and parks. The city is a major tourist destination for visitors who primarily associate the city with its industrial esteemed as the “cradle of the auto mobile”. Stuttgart's urban area has almost 1.8 million population which makes it Germany's seventh largest city. With more than 5 million inhabitants, the greater Stuttgart Metropolitan region is considered as the fourth-biggest region in Germany after the Rhine-Ruhr area, Berlin/Brandenburg and Frankfurt/Rhine-Main. Stuttgart has got the nicknamed of Schwabenmetropole (Swabian metropolis), because of the city's area in the centre of Swabia. The city lies about an hour from the Black Forest and at a similar distance from the Swabian Jura. Stuttgart lies in a lush valley, nestling in between grape plantations and thick woodland that makes it a wonderful tourist destination. Rosensteinpark, Botanischer Garten der Universität Hohenheim, Landesarboretum Baden-Württemberg and many others are major tourist destinations that magnetize a large number of tourists from all across the country. It is famous for its rich cultural heritage. The State Theatre (Staatstheater) is dwell to the State opera and three other smaller theatres. This theatre regularly hosts numbers of stages opera, ballet and theatre productions as well as concerts. It is a home to five of the eleven state museums located in the Baden-Württemberg which also make Stuttgart an ideal tourist spot. You will surely enjoy its night-life too. Stuttgart is well-linked with all three modes of transport services that allow you to move from one place to another. About Lufthansa

Lufthansa Airlines is the largest airlines company in Europe in terms of passengers carried as well as fleet size. It is also known as Deutsche Lufthansa and came in existence in year 1953 but started to operate in 1955 as flag carrier of Germany. It has two major operating hubs in Europe. One is Frankfurt Airport and another is Munich Airport. It is founding member of Star Alliance and serves various destinations worldwide. It connects many destinations like Frankfurt, Stuttgart, Munich, Zurich, Hannover and Nuremberg. Top cities of many countries are covered by it. Many city of India are also covered by it. Hundreds of destinations in 6 continents are covered by this airline. Its main operational hubs are Frankfurt Airport, Munich Airport and two others. It has also code share agreements with Air India, Luxair, Air Malta and JetBlue Airways. The three travel classes which are offered by it are First Class, Business Class and Economy Class. First class, Business class and economy class services are offered in international flights but business class and economy class services are offered in European domestic flights.
